On Fri, 2010-03-12 at 13:10 +0100, John Kacur wrote:
> I get the following build break due to 876c52cc046e00eaa2ffc5124dc187106ef57594
> 
> drivers/ide/ide-iops.c:29:26: error: asm/bootinfo.h: No such file or directory
> 

I think we'd better revert that commit
876c52cc046e00eaa2ffc5124dc187106ef57594 for it has introduced some arch
specific parts into the common ide source code.

And that commit doesn't influence the preempt-rt support, so, Thomas,
could you please revert it directly, thanks!
